Transaction 49f2f3184735709cfc987d7a6625425a453c4cffaaecf7d2042704919630e3fe

1 Input
2 Outputs
  • 49f2f3184735709cfc987d7a6625425a453c4cffaaecf7d2042704919630e3fe:0
  • value  665368
    address  14XFrZDbNHAEEJQw5NZ2ZML1SCPJY4XWBR
  • 49f2f3184735709cfc987d7a6625425a453c4cffaaecf7d2042704919630e3fe:1
  • value  99323870
    address  1J37CY8hcdUXQ1KfBhMCsUVafa8XjDsdCn